The Jungheinrich EJC212B is designed with several key features that enhance efficiency in material handling. It boasts a maximum lift height of 2,000 mm, allowing operators to stack goods safely and effectively. The electric powertrain provides smooth and quiet operation, making it suitable for indoor environments. Additionally, the straddle design improves stability and enables the transport of wider loads, expanding its versatility in warehouse logistics.
The Jungheinrich EJC212B has an impressive maximum load capacity of 1,200 kg. This allows it to handle a variety of materials and pallets, making it ideal for medium-duty applications in warehouses, distribution centers, and retail environments. Its robust design ensures reliable performance, even under demanding conditions.
The EJC212B is powered by a durable electric battery designed for extended use. Battery life depends on the load being handled and the operating conditions, but it is engineered to offer efficient performance throughout a typical work shift. Charging is convenient, with a standard industrial charger that allows for easy connection. It’s recommended to charge the battery overnight for optimal performance during the day.
Safety is a priority with the EJC212B, which includes features such as automatic speed reduction when cornering, an emergency stop button, and soft landing functionality to prevent goods from dropping abruptly. Additionally, the ergonomic design of the control handle minimizes operator fatigue and enhances safety during operation, allowing for better handling and maneuverability in tight spaces.
Maintaining the EJC212B involves regular inspections and servicing to ensure optimal performance. Key maintenance tasks include checking and replacing batteries, inspecting tire condition and wear, and ensuring all electrical components are functioning properly. Regular cleaning to remove debris and dust build-up will also extend the life of the unit. Following the manufacturer’s guidelines for maintenance will help in avoiding unexpected breakdowns and prolonging the equipment's lifespan.
